Abstract

This invention discloses a simplified method for detecting the low-magnification grain size of a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ips with equiaxed grains. First, standard samples with grain sizes from level one to eight are tested according to GB / T 3246.2-2012. These standard samples are then prepared into dumbbell-shaped tensile test specimens according to GB / T 228.1-2021, and each specimen is subjected to tensile testing. The resulting low-magnification grain size level is labeled after each fracture, serving as the standard sample. Next, a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ips with equiaxed grains are prepared into dumbbell-shaped tensile test specimens according to GB / T 228.1-2021. These specimens are then subjected to tensile testing to obtain the fractured specimen. The surface roughness of the fractured section is compared with that of the standard specimen. This comparison determines the low-magnification grain size level of the tested sample. This invention determines the grain size of the tested sample by comparing the surface roughness of the tested sample and the standard sample. It is simple to operate, safe to use, energy-saving, reduces the need for post-treatment with strong acids and alkalis, and is low-cost.

II. Background Technology:

[0002] Currently, the inspection method for the microstructure of wrought aluminum and aluminum alloy products—specifically the low-magnification microstructure inspection method—is conducted in accordance with GB / T 3246.2-2012 (Inspection Methods for Microstructure of Wrought Aluminum and Aluminum Alloy Products Part 2: Low-Magnification Microstructure Inspection Method). This standard specifies the following methods for low-magnification grain size detection of a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ips:

[0003] 1) Sample preparation: Take strips 30mm wide and of varying lengths transversely;

[0004] 2) Immerse the sample in the following test solutions for several minutes. The test solution requirements are as follows: For samples of the 1XXX, 3XXX, 5XXX, and 8XXX series used for checking grain size, the surface to be inspected should be immersed in a strong mixed acid solution (2.1) or a strong mixed acid solution (2.2) at room temperature for an appropriate time, or repeatedly wipe the sample surface with an etchant, and then immediately rinse with water. This process can be repeated multiple times until the grains are clearly visible. For samples of the 2XXX, 4XXX, 6XXX, and 7XXX series used for checking grain size, the surface to be inspected should be immersed in a sodium hydroxide solution (2.3), a high-concentration mixed acid solution (2.4), or a strong mixed acid solution (2.2) at room temperature for an appropriate time, or repeatedly wipe the sample surface with an etchant, and then immediately rinse with water and nitric acid solution (2.5) until the grains are clearly visible. The test solutions described in 2.1 to 2.4 of the standard are as follows:

[0005] 2.1 Strong mixed acid solution: Mix hydrofluoric acid (ρ1.15g / mL), nitric acid (ρ1.40g / mL) and hydrochloric acid (ρ1.19g / mL) in a volume ratio of (1+5+15) until homogeneous.

[0006] 2.2 Strong mixed acid solution: Hydrofluoric acid (ρ 1.15 g / mL), nitric acid (ρ 1.40 g / mL), and hydrochloric acid (ρ 1.40 g / mL) are mixed.

[0007] Mix 1.19 g / mL of the product with water in a volume ratio of (1+5+15+42) until homogeneous.

[0008] 2.3 The concentration of the sodium hydroxide solution is 150 g / L to 250 g / L.

[0009] 2.4 High-concentration mixed acid solution: Mix hydrofluoric acid (ρ1.15g / mL), nitric acid (ρ1.40g / mL), hydrochloric acid (ρ1.19g / mL) and water in a volume ratio of (2+1+1+76).

[0010] 3) Grain size inspection: Samples with equiaxed grains should be evaluated according to the grain size grading standard.

[0011] The existing national standards for low-magnification testing use four test solutions: a mixture of hydrofluoric acid, nitric acid, and hydrochloric acid, or highly corrosive solutions such as sodium hydroxide solution. This standard requires etching the sample, and the etchant is an acid or alkali reagent that is currently under strict control. This poses safety and cost issues. The etchant method is dangerous and sometimes requires multiple etchings and wiping. More importantly, the etchant is difficult to dispose of after use, causing pollution and harming the environment. [0014] This invention provides a simple method for detecting the low-magnification grain size of a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ips with equiaxed grains. The simple detection method includes the following steps:

[0015] (1) Preparation of standard samples:

[0016] 1) Test samples with grain sizes from grade I to grade VIII according to the low magnification microstructure test method specified in GB / T 3246.2-2012 Test Method for Microstructure of Wrought Aluminum and Aluminum Alloy Products, Part 2;

[0017] 2) Prepare dumbbell-shaped tensile specimens from the samples tested in step 1) according to GB / T228.1-2021 standard for tensile testing of metallic materials;

[0018] 3) The dumbbell-shaped tensile samples prepared in step 2) were broken on a universal tensile testing machine. After breaking, the corresponding low-magnification grain size level was marked and used as standard samples.

[0019] (2) Preparation of the sample to be tested:

[0020] 1) In accordance with GB / T228.1-2021 standard for tensile testing of metallic materials, aluminum and aluminum alloy sheet and strip samples with equiaxed grains were made into dumbbell-shaped tensile specimens;

[0021] 2) The tensile sample prepared in step 1) is broken on a universal tensile testing machine to obtain the fractured sample of the test sample. The surface roughness of the parallel section of the obtained fractured sample is compared with that of the standard sample obtained in step (1). The low magnification grain size level of the test sample is determined by comparison.

[0022] According to the above-mentioned simplified test method for low-magnification grain size of a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ips with equiaxed grains, the total length Lt of the dumbbell-shaped tensile test sample is 180±1mm, the parallel length Lc is 75±2mm, the width b0 of the parallel length of the tensile test sample is 12.5±0.05mm, and the transition arc radius R of the tensile test sample is 20~22mm (the accuracy and shape tolerance of the sample after processing conform to GB / T228.1-2021).

[0023] According to the above-mentioned simple test method for low-magnification grain size of a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ips with equiaxed grains, when tensile testing is performed on a universal tensile testing machine, the displacement speed of the crossbeam of the tensile testing machine is 2 mm / minute.

[0024] According to the above-mentioned simplified detection method for low-magnification grain size of a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ips with equiaxed grains, the grain size level of the sample being tested is equiaxed grains, and its state is any one of the fully annealed O state, H111 state, T4 state and T6 state in aluminum alloy states.

[0025] According to the above-mentioned simple detection method for low-magnification grain size of aluminum and aluminum alloy plates and strips with equiaxed grains, when the surface roughness of the parallel section of the obtained fractured sample is compared with that of the standard sample obtained in step (1), the tested sample and the standard sample are the same type of aluminum and aluminum alloy, in the same state, and the crossbeam displacement speed of the tensile testing machine is the same when they are stretched.

[0026] In the simplified detection method of the present invention, when the surface roughness of the sample being tested is close to or finer than that of the standard primary grain sample, the low-magnification grain level of the sample being tested is identified as a low-magnification primary grain; when the surface of the sample being tested after stretching is rougher than the primary grain surface but finer than the secondary grain sample, it is identified as a secondary grain; and so on.

[0027] The detection principle of this invention, which indirectly determines low-magnification grain size based on the surface roughness of the sample after tensile fracture, is as follows:

[0028] The surface roughness generated during the deformation of aluminum alloy specimens is mainly influenced by two factors: the internal microstructure of the specimen and the external tensile conditions. The influence of material microstructure on surface roughness is primarily due to the grain size within the material, while the tensile conditions mainly refer to the elongation after stretching. During polycrystalline deformation, the orientation of each grain relative to the force axis varies in terms of softness and hardness, resulting in different deformation sequences and amounts. Softly oriented grains exhibit larger deformation, while hard-oriented grains show smaller deformation. Furthermore, the deformation is uneven within each grain, typically with greater deformation in the grain center and smaller deformation at and near grain boundaries. The smaller difference in strain between the grain interior and near grain boundaries in fine grains contributes to a more uniform deformation transition and maintains a smooth surface. Conversely, the larger difference in strain between the grain interior and near grain boundaries in coarse grains makes it difficult for the deformation between grains to coordinate, resulting in uneven deformation. Therefore, the anisotropy of grain mechanical behavior macroscopically creates an uneven surface structure, forming the defect of "surface roughness." The greater the stretching amount, the greater the difference in deformation between the surface and the core, i.e., the more uneven the deformation. Research results reveal a direct correlation between surface roughness and grain size; the coarser the grains, the rougher the surface after stretching. Similarly, the surface roughness of a grain-size material after stretching is also directly proportional to the stretching amount; the greater the stretching amount, the rougher the surface after stretching. In this invention, the sample is broken on a tensile testing machine, which is equivalent to giving the material a maximum tensile deformation. This maximizes the surface change after stretching, making it easier to examine the surface roughness after breakage and thus, by comparing it with a standard sample, to briefly determine its low-magnification grain size.

[0045] Example 1:

[0046] This invention provides a simplified low-magnification grain size detection method for aluminum and aluminum alloy sheets and strips with equiaxed grains (taking 6061 aluminum alloy T6 temper sheet as an example). The detailed steps are as follows:

[0047] (1) Preparation of standard samples:

[0048] 1) Test samples with grain sizes from grade I to grade VIII according to the low magnification microstructure test method specified in GB / T 3246.2-2012 Test Method for Microstructure of Wrought Aluminum and Aluminum Alloy Products, Part 2;

[0049] 2) The 6061-T6-3.0mm specimens tested in step 1) were prepared into dumbbell-shaped tensile specimens according to GB / T228.1-2021 Standard for Tensile Testing of Metallic Materials (see Appendix for details). Figure 2 );

[0050] In the obtained dumbbell-shaped tensile specimen, the total length Lt of the specimen is 180 mm, the parallel length Lc is 75 mm, the width b0 of the parallel length of the specimen is 12.5 mm, and the radius R of the transition arc in the specimen is 20 mm.

[0051] 3) The dumbbell-shaped tensile specimens prepared in step 2) were broken on a universal tensile testing machine at a crossbeam displacement speed of 2 mm / min. After breaking, the corresponding low-magnification grain size level was marked as the standard specimen (see Appendix for details). Figure 3 );

[0052] (2) Preparation of the sample to be tested:

[0053] 1) In accordance with GB / T228.1-2021 Standard for Tensile Testing of Metallic Materials, dumbbell-shaped tensile specimens were prepared from aluminum and aluminum alloy sheet and strip samples with equiaxed grains (6061 aluminum alloy T6-1.0mm thick) (see attached document for details). Figure 4 );

[0054] The total length of the tensile specimen is Lt, which is 180 mm; the parallel length is Lc, which is 75 mm; the width of the parallel length of the tensile specimen is b0, which is 12.5 mm; and the radius of the transition arc in the tensile specimen is R, which is 20 mm.

[0055] 2) The tensile sample prepared in step 1) is subjected to tensile testing on a universal tensile testing machine at a crossbeam displacement speed of 2 mm / min; the fractured sample is obtained (see attached diagram). Figure 5 The surface roughness of the parallel segments of the obtained fractured sample and the standard sample obtained in step (1) are compared. After comparison, the low magnification grain size level of the tested sample is determined to be first-level grain.
